In the machining center for the cutting winch, the rotating device comprises a driving gear, a driven gear and a rotating shaft, the driven gear is meshed with the surface of the driving gear, the rotating shaft is fixedly connected to the axis of the driven gear, and the bottom of the rotating shaft is movably connected with the bottom of the inner cavity of the case through a bearing seat.
In the machining center for the cutting winch, the top of the jack is movably connected with the bottom of the mounting plate through a bearing, and the bottom of the jack is fixedly connected with the pressing plate.
In the machining center for the cutting winch, the sliding device comprises a sliding rod and a sliding block, the sliding rod is fixedly connected to the inner cavity of the groove body, and the sliding block is connected to the surface of the sliding rod in a sliding mode.
In the machining center for the cutting winch, a driving motor is fixedly connected to the bottom of the first telescopic cylinder, and a cutting tool is fixedly connected to an output shaft of the driving motor.

Claims (4)

1. A machining center for a cutting winch, comprising a machine case (1), characterized in that: the bottom of the inner cavity of the case (1) is fixedly connected with a rotating motor (2), an output shaft of the rotating motor (2) is fixedly connected with a rotating device (3), the top of the rotating device (3) is fixedly connected with a turntable (4), the left side and the right side of the top of the case (1) are both fixedly connected with supporting columns (5), the top of each supporting column (5) is fixedly connected with a mounting plate (6), the right side of the bottom of the mounting plate (6) is fixedly connected with a pressing device (7), the pressing device (7) is positioned above the turntable (4), the left side of the bottom of the mounting plate (6) is provided with a groove body (8), the inner cavity of the groove body (8) is fixedly connected with a sliding device (9), the bottom of the sliding device (9) is fixedly connected with a first telescopic cylinder (10), and the left side of the first telescopic cylinder (10), the bottom fixed connection of second telescopic cylinder (11) is at the inboard top of support column (5), the bottom fixedly connected with driving motor (12) of first telescopic cylinder (10), the output shaft fixedly connected with cutting tool (13) of driving motor (12).
2. The machining center for a cutting winch according to claim 1, wherein the rotating device (3) comprises a driving gear (31), a driven gear (32) and a rotating shaft (33), the driven gear (32) is engaged with the surface of the driving gear (31), the rotating shaft (33) is fixedly connected to the axis of the driven gear (32), and the bottom of the rotating shaft (33) is movably connected to the bottom of the inner cavity of the housing (1) through a bearing seat.
3. The machining center for a cutting winch according to claim 1, characterized in that the hold-down device (7) comprises a bearing (71), a jack (72) and a pressure plate (73), wherein the top of the jack (72) is movably connected with the bottom of the mounting plate (6) through the bearing (71), and the bottom of the jack (72) is fixedly connected with the pressure plate (73).
4. The machining center for cutting winches according to claim 1, wherein said sliding means (9) comprises a sliding bar (91) and a sliding block (92), the sliding bar (91) is fixedly connected to the inner cavity of said groove (8), and the sliding block (92) is slidably connected to the surface of said sliding bar (91).
